Well I haven't been in here much but am hoping to be in the future. I'm finally a fox body owner after years of wanting one. Best part i got it for $0 dollars. Gotta love old Grandad. He gave me his 1990 Notch 4cy/auto this past month. He is 83 and can't drive anymore and the car was sitting for about 5 years now in NC. My father got it running and drove her back to Ga. Already scored a nice set of 5 star pony wheels w/ new BFG tires on Craigslist for what is was going to cost to put some new 14" tires on the the crappy old 4 banger rims. Anyway it will I hope be a father and son project for myself and my 10 year old one day. Interior is good, little rust on deck lid. I'm checking out the options for a v8 swap and I'm sure there is tons of good info here I will be checking out. Just thought i'd share.
